Hi all. Long time member (had 2006 4.7 since new). Just had to re-register (I used to be “rookie”)
I noticed the issue bc the multi function switch was malfunctioning. Weird turn signals, and slow wipers. Then most of the gauges would die. Then the 4wd started auto shifting. It does it with the door opening and closing too
So I’ve read most of the info out there, and I know there are issues with the 4wd switch and solenoid, the front control module, and the MFS. My symptoms could be from any or all of these
Im just wondering if I’m thinking right to suspect FMC, because it seems to be the common link with all the issues
other than that it’s a fault in a connector or ground that I haven’t found
how worried should I be about those giant exposed harness connectors behind the drivers front fender liner? They definitely get weather
could just check the sensor in the 4wd solenoid, but that would not affect the MFS, would it?
